Defining Ground Cover Systems
At its simplest, a ground covering is any continuous layer designed to protect soil, reduce weeds, and provide a finished walking surface. Unlike rigid pavement, many options remain permeable, allowing water to move through while still creating a defined area for foot traffic. These systems range from living plantings and wood products to engineered aggregates and modular grids, each offering distinct benefits in durability, appearance, and environmental impact. The best choice depends on the specific function, climate, and long-term maintenance expectations.
Popular Materials and Their Characteristics
Homeowners and designers commonly choose among several material families, each with clear strengths and limitations. Understanding these traits helps align expectations with reality.
Organic Mulches
Shredded bark, wood chips, and cocoa hulls improve soil structure as they decompose.
They moderate soil temperature and conserve moisture, reducing irrigation needs.
Frequent replenishment is required because organic matter breaks down over time.
Artificial Turf and Synthetic Surfaces
Modern fibers are designed to resist fading, flattening, and heavy use.
Drainage layers and infill materials help manage water and provide stability.
Initial installation costs are higher, but long-term maintenance is typically lower.
Loose Aggregates and Pavers
Crushed stone, gravel, and permeable pavers create stable paths and parking areas.
Permeable joints allow stormwater to infiltrate, supporting local drainage regulations.
Edges and base preparation are critical to prevent shifting and sinking.
Practical Installation Considerations
Successful projects begin with thorough site preparation, regardless of the chosen material. Clearing existing vegetation, grading for proper slope, and installing stable base layers all contribute to long-term performance. For modular systems, precise layout and consistent joint spacing prevent uneven surfaces. In high-traffic zones, additional reinforcement or thicker base courses may be necessary to avoid rutting and displacement over time.

Environmental and Safety Factors
Sustainable choices consider runoff, heat retention, and habitat support. Permeable options reduce surface water, lowering flood risk around foundations and streets. Light-colored aggregates and certain synthetic turfs can minimize heat buildup in urban settings. For public spaces, slip-resistant surfaces and stable transitions are essential to accommodate users in all conditions. Balancing ecological benefits with safety requirements ensures broad usability and community acceptance.
Long-Term Maintenance and Upkeep
Even low-maintenance systems benefit from periodic care to preserve appearance and function. Weeds should be addressed early, edges cleaned, and debris cleared from joints. Artificial surfaces may require infill adjustment and rinsing, while organic mulches need seasonal replenishment. Establishing a simple schedule prevents minor issues from becoming major repairs, protecting the initial investment and extending the life of the ground covering.
